Code Of Conduct

bg

CasAuPoint COMMUNITY is dedicated to providing a harassment-free conference experience for everyone, regardless of gender, gender identity, gender expression, sexual orientation, disability, physical appearance, body size, race, ability, ethnicity, socioeconomic status, or religion (or lack thereof). CasAuPoint does not tolerate harassment of conference participants or staff at any time nor in any form.
All communication throughout the conference should be appropriate for a professional audience including people of many different backgrounds. Sexual language and imagery is not appropriate for any part of the conference, including talks, or at the conference venue.

Please be kind to others. Do not insult or put down other attendees. Behave professionally. Remember that harassment and sexist, racist, or exclusionary jokes are not appropriate for COMMUNITY.
Attendees violating these guidelines may be asked to leave the conference at CasAuPoint’s and/or the conference organizers’ sole discretion and will not have a right to a refund.
Thank you for helping make COMMUNITY a welcoming, friendly event for all.
